HEMIC to return $5 million to qualifying policyholders this year

Hawai‘i Employers’ Mutual Insurance Company Inc., also known as HEMIC, will return $5 million to qualifying policyholders this year, the 20th consecutive annual dividend declared by the board of the state’s largest workers’ compensation insurer, according to an announcement.
